Malwarebytes Expands Mobile Security Suite with AI-Powered Scam Protection
Event summary
- Malwarebytes launched enhanced mobile security features on July 28, 2026, including Scam Text and Call Protection for Android and iOS.
- New JunkCleaner for Android helps reduce attack surfaces by removing unnecessary files.
- Expanded Safe Browsing now supports Brave, DuckDuckGo, Edge, and Outlook browsers.
- Malwarebytes detected over 800,000 malware variants for Android in 2025, expecting to surpass 1 million in 2026.
